520 _aThis book explores what actually creates organizational commitment for different occupational groups, as well as the particular needs of professional knowledge workers. Foreword, Acknowledgements, Introduction, Understanding the Link between People Management and Organizational Performance, Culture and Values, Intended HR Practices, Bringing Practices to Life: The Vital Role of Front Line Managers, Employees' Perceptions and Attitudes and Discretionary Behavior, HR Architecture and Employment Sub-Systems: Practices and Perceptions, People and Performance in Professional Knowledge Intensive Organizations, Analyzing the Links between People Management and Organizational Performance: The Case of Nationwide Building Society, Implications for the Development of Theory and Practice, Appendix, Notes, References.
